Asteroids: when the simplest is the most addictive.Eighties of the twentieth century. The golden age of 8-bit video games. We were leaving school, and we were going to spend our precious coins in the arcade machines.One of the machines that personally caught my attention was Atari's Asteroids. How could something so simple be so addictive? How could they simulate the physics of that little white triangle on a black background in such a way?Asteroids was as simple as it gets. A simple black background, a white triangle, and figures representing asteroids, which were destroyed as we shot white dots from our triangle, which was our ship. Imagination did the rest. And the inertia effects were really amazing for the time.A tribute to Asteroids: Meteoroids 3D.Meteoroids 3D doesn't pretend anything except two things: to be a tribute to Asteroids, and to allow the player to go back to destroying space rocks in an absurd and crazy way. To do this we have created a modern game, with weapons and scenarios in three dimensions, but with the simplicity of the game of the time.Meteoroids 3D doesn't want to be better than Asteroids; that's impossible. What we want is to make a tribute. And that's all we want.We have added some aspects, besides the famous UFO: a demon, and some enemy ships that launch rockets to destroy us.
